March 3, 2014 Read time: 2 mins
America-headquartered 7639 MRL Equipment Company, which says it is the largest producer of truck mounted road marking application equipment, will be at Intertraffic Amsterdam 2014 to show its latest innovation – the MRL 4-16000 featuring over 7,200kgs of hot thermoplastic.

The MRL 4-16000 was introduced to meet the demands of professional road marking contractors to increase daily production and thus improve profitability. The unit features four interconnected 1,800kg preheaters with either diesel or liquid propane fi red heating systems. MRL offers both one-colour or two-colour designs with spray, ribbon, and profile capabilities. The company also offers other units with capacities ranging from 1,800kgs to 5,500kgs with application speeds exceeding 16 km/h.

Also at Intertraffic, MRL, which sells and services road marking equipment in over 25 countries around the world, will highlight a wide range of cold paint and plural component road marking trucks, with capacities up to 4,000 litres, as well as high speed line removal trucks with grooving capabilities.
